Brief Summary: After ultrasound-indicated cerclage some pregnant women still experience sPTB and there is controversy regarding the use of tocolytic agents during the perioperative period to reduce the incidence of sPTB In this study the investigators employed a randomized double-blind method to investigate whether the use of atosiban during the perioperative period can reduce the incidence of sPTB before 34 weeks
